Job Description

Position Summary

At Thermo Fisher Scientific Inc. we are seeking a passionate and experienced Sr. Equipment Maintenance Technician for our Asheville NC location. This is an outstanding opportunity to join a top-tier team and work in a dynamic and collaborative environment. You will play a crucial part in maintaining our manufacturing equipment ensuring flawless operation and contributing to our ambitious goals!

Key Responsibilities

  • Inspect and repair mechanical and electrical equipment plumbing physical structures and lighting systems to identify defects or malfunctions.
  • Repair and maintain production items according to blueprints manuals and building codes using a variety of tools.
  • Apply advanced knowledge of Programmable Logic Controllers (PLC) and CNC equipment.
  • Maintain and repair industrial fork trucks including propane and gasoline systems.
  • Fabricate and repair structures within the plant such as steel shelving and wooden enclosures.
  • Implement preventative maintenance programs for all plant equipment.
  • Operate welding equipment (Tig Mig gas or arc) and industrial trucks.
  • Maintain detailed records and logs of repairs and activities.
  • Adhere strictly to safety policies and procedures while performing all job duties.

Minimum Requirements/Qualifications

  • Minimum three to five years of experience in maintenance or a related field with prior technical training.
  • Proven independent decision-making skills for various quality situations in fabricating and repairing equipment.
  • Advanced troubleshooting skills to diagnose equipment malfunctions and determine necessary repairs.
  • Ability to read and interpret blueprints and electrical schematics.
  • Knowledge of general maintenance techniques shop math and applicable codes.
  • Certification to drive forklift and other powered industrial equipment preferred.
  • Electrical HVAC or contractor certifications or licenses are a plus.

Non-Negotiable Hiring Criteria

  • High School diploma or equivalent experience required.
  • Ability to stand reach pull push and occasionally lift heavy items.
  • Good eye hand and foot coordination.
  • Exposure to potential injuries; safety procedures must be strictly followed to prevent serious injuries.
  • Exposed to normal plant environment with periodic noise from machinery operations.
